Description
The door is a dark wood, possibly mahogany or a similar stained hardwood, with a rectangular main panel and smaller lower panel. It features decorative glass panels on either side and above, set in a dark brown or black frame. The glass design includes geometric patterns, with clear glass allowing a view through to the outside. Above the door is a large arched transom window, also with a decorative glass pattern matching the side panels. The entire door and transom assembly is framed by a dark brown or black architrave. The door is flanked by white, classically styled columns supporting a white portico. The entryway is accessed by stone steps, with a brown doormat featuring a diamond pattern. The house siding is a light tan or beige color. Black outdoor sconces with intricate metalwork are mounted on either side of the door, on the house's facade. The overall style is traditional and elegant.
